At the height of his fame, the Florentine painter and draughtsman Sandro Botticelli was one of the most esteemed artists in Italy. His graceful pictures of the Madonna and Child, his altarpieces and his life-size mythological paintings, such as 'Venus and Mars', were immensely popular in his lifetime. La Primavera, large tempera painting on a poplar wood panel by Sandro Botticelli. It is believed to have been executed about 1477 to 1482. The mythological figures in the painting are an allegory of spring and of the kindling of love. After training as a goldsmith, Botticelli was apprenticed to Fra Filippo Lippi. Sandro Botticelli was the first artist since the time of the ancient Romans to depict large-scale mythologies, and this is one of the first paintings on canvas created in Tuscany. See also our collection of Botticelli drawings. Sandro Botticelli With regards to Botticelli's panel work, like most Italian panels of the period, the support was poplar coated with gesso. On this the contours of the figures were established by a careful under-drawing in charcoal, done freehand without a cartoon, and the architectural features were indicated by incised lines made with a stylus. Botticelli's Birth of Venus showcases a rare full-length female nude in 15th-century art, celebrating beauty and love. The painting features Venus, Zephyr, Chloris, and an attendant, with a flat yet deep space. Despite its pagan subject, it may connect to Christian ideas through Neoplatonism.Botticelli was the first artist in Tuscany to paint on canvas. 2. Sandro Botticelli was an Italian painter and draughtsman. During his lifetime he was one of the most acclaimed painters in Italy, being summoned to take part in the decoration of the Sistine Chapel in Rome and earning the patronage of the leading families of Florence, including the Medici.
